Homes in Liverpool range from older terraces to larger detached properties, so heat pump suitability can vary street by street. The right system depends on insulation, heat loss, radiators and the heating system being replaced.

Quick answer

Is an air source heat pump suitable in Liverpool?

Often, yes, but it depends on the property. Homes with decent insulation, suitable radiator sizes and space for an outdoor unit are usually better candidates. An MCS installer should confirm this with a home survey before quoting.

What local housing means for heat pump quotes

Liverpool has 226,032 households, with terraced homes making up around 36% of homes in the areas we map. Property type matters because larger or less insulated homes usually need more heat output, larger radiators or extra cylinder work.

  • Older homes may need insulation or radiator improvements before the heat pump runs efficiently.
  • Terraces and flats can have tighter outdoor unit siting constraints.
  • Detached and larger homes often need a bigger system and more detailed heat loss checks.
  • Homes replacing oil, LPG, electric or solid fuel may see a stronger running-cost case than modern mains gas.

How to compare installers in Liverpool

A useful quote should do more than give one headline price. When comparing MCS certified installers covering Liverpool, look for the details that affect comfort, running cost and grant eligibility.

  • A room-by-room heat loss calculation and clear system size.
  • Radiator, hot water cylinder and pipework recommendations.
  • Outdoor unit siting, access, noise and planning checks where relevant.
  • Boiler Upgrade Scheme eligibility checked at survey and shown clearly on the quote.

What a good installer survey should check

The survey is where a generic estimate becomes useful. Before you compare quotes in Liverpool, make sure each installer explains these points clearly.

Heat loss

The system size your home actually needs

Radiators & pipework

Any upgrades needed for efficient low-temperature heating

Cylinder & controls

Hot water, thermostat and smart control requirements

Grant eligibility

Whether the Boiler Upgrade Scheme could apply

Can I use the £7,500 grant in Liverpool?

Eligible homeowners in England and Wales can get up to £7,500 towards an air source heat pump through the Boiler Upgrade Scheme. Your installer confirms eligibility and applies the grant through the official scheme.
